Property Description
Step into a rare blend of history, comfort, and country living in this beautiful 1910 Craftsman on 0.85 acres, surrounded on three sides by orchards and farmland. With low county taxes, usable land, multiple outbuildings, and flexible living spaces, this home offers rare affordability and long term versatility in a lovely community. Thoughtfully updated while preserving its original character, this home features a new roof (March 2024), updated windows (2021), fresh interior and exterior paint, and a new stainless steel refrigerator. The kitchen features butcher block countertops [that flows] into a formal dining room with built in buffet and hutch. Original hardwood floors are preserved in many rooms, complemented by new LVP flooring in select areas. Additional spaces include a traditional wood pantry, sunroom, reading nook, flex room, and utility room. The main home rests on a poured foundation and is heated by forced air, with high speed internet available. The well system was updated in 2016 with a new pump and raised casing. Outdoors, the property features a fully fenced perimeter, solar powered gate opener (2021), ample parking, and a two car carport. The 30 x 36 barn has a 6 inch concrete floor and100 amp subpanel. While the adjacent 25 x 15 historic wood shop is equipped with 50 amp power. Here you have year round beauty with drought tolerant perennials, flowering shrubs, ornamental grasses, and seasonal blooms. A strawberry patch, large garden area, established fruit trees and berries including Bartlett pear, sweet cherry, Honeycrisp apple, marionberries, and blueberries. Located only 4 minutes to Jones Farm Produce, 10 minutes to Keizer Station, and 12 minutes to Woodburn Premium Outlets.
